DESPARDES News Monitor (Updated) — The U.S. Army announced it will test a hypersonic weapon in 2020.

In addition to the hypersonic weapon, the US Army plans to field combat vehicles with 50-kilowatt lasers on them sometime in 2022, Pentagon officials told reporters on June 4.

The hypersonic weapon — the term denotes a speed many times that of sound but typically it refers to Mach 5, or five times the speed of sound or higher.

While the weapon will be produced and tested by the Army, it will also be used by the US Air Force and Navy. It is part of a $1.2 billion program to be spent by 2024 on experimental prototyping of the weapon.

The program lays the groundwork for a new triad of conventional hypersonic strike weapons to arm the American military services with a common hypersonic glide body, equipped with rockets tailored to launch from specific platforms. It would comprise a new class of maneuverable weapons across the U.S. military, officials say.

Essentially an exceedingly fast missile fired from a cannon, it could potentially strike enemy targets thousands of miles away.

The announcement comes amid reports that Russia is a step ahead with its hypersonic missile.

President Vladimir Putin in December hailed final tests of a hypersonic missile, which he earlier said would render existing missile defense systems obsolete.

“On my instructions, the Ministry of Defense prepared and conducted a final test of this system. This has just been completed with absolute success,” Putin said during a televised meeting with members of the government.

“Russia has a new type of strategic weapon,” he said, adding that the intercontinental “Avangard” system would be ready for use from 2019.
